Trademark Summary

The trademark application kikikix was filed by Sigikid GmbH, a corporation established under the laws of the Federal Republic of Germany (the "Applicant"). The application was published for oppositions on February 20, 2022, and it was registered by office on May 30, 2022 without any oppositions.

The application was filed in German (English was selected as the second language).
